XJ350 Front Suspension
The Car was fitted with new Front struts on 8th August and worked perfectly well on normal driving conditions. No indication of a Fault on suspension showed .
After hitting a very pot holed road. The car displayed "Suspension Fault" (1 month later) On looking at the Nearside Strut top The Electric connector looked suspicious .
After notifying the suppliers of the faulty Strut. I await their comments.
I replaced the Faulty Connector which fitted better than before.
During this time I still had Ride height on the Front struts but still with warning light.
I took it too a garage (different from the one who fitted the new struts) to confirm that the Nearside strut was faulty which they have done by using another strut which confirmed that the installed was faulty.
On collection of my car I noticed that the front suspension was now lower than before and was difficult to return home but I did.
So now I have a car with Front Struts Up in the wheel Arch and rear still with height. Display showing "Fault" A possible battle with New Strut Supply on compensation. And a car I assume needing a truck to go back too garage.
Is there any way I can clear the system fault or kick start some pressure to the front. I have been told you can clear the current messages by removing the battery leads.
Any guidance will be appreciated.
